An HMRC spokesperson said: ‘The majority of individuals and businesses pay the tax that is due – however there remains a determined minority who refuse to play by the rules.’Read More
You might also be interested in reading Mastercard launches crypto-linked payments cards in Asia that allow holders to convert their crypto to fiat instantly.